Prostomeus brunneus

Busck, 1903

Prostomeus brunneus is a small in the Gelechiidae. It is the sole member of its , Prostomeus. The species is known from Cuba and the southeastern United States, with records from Alabama, Florida, Mississippi, and North Carolina. It was described by August Busck in 1903.

Distribution

Cuba and the southeastern United States, specifically recorded from Alabama, Florida, Mississippi, and North Carolina.
